Introduction
Thank you for choosing the wishiot D220 Four-wheel Drive Building Blocks Chassis. This technical DIY kit allows you to construct a robust 4WD chassis featuring independent suspension, shock absorbers, a differential, and a steering axle. Designed for enthusiasts aged 14 and above, this set provides a foundational platform for custom vehicle projects using small building blocks compatible with Lego systems. This manual provides essential information for assembly, operation, maintenance, and troubleshooting to ensure a rewarding building experience.

Setup and Assembly
This product is a DIY building block kit. Careful assembly is required. Please follow the visual guides provided and ensure all connections are secure.
- Unpack and Sort: Carefully unpack all components. It is highly recommended to sort the building blocks by type and size before beginning assembly. This will significantly streamline the building process.
- Review Diagrams: Familiarize yourself with the assembly diagrams. Pay close attention to the orientation of parts, especially for the suspension, differential, and steering mechanisms.
- Chassis Frame Assembly: Begin by constructing the main chassis frame. Ensure all beams and pins are firmly connected to provide a stable base.
- Differential and Axle Installation: Install the differential gears and axle components as shown in the diagrams. Proper alignment is crucial for smooth operation.
- Suspension and Shock Absorber Attachment: Attach the suspension arms and shock absorbers to the chassis. Verify that the shocks compress and rebound freely.
- Steering Mechanism: Assemble the steering linkage and connect it to the front axle. Test the steering for full range of motion without binding.
- Wheel Attachment: Finally, attach the wheels to the axles. Ensure they spin freely and are securely fastened.

Operating the Chassis
The D220 chassis is designed as a modular base for various technical building block projects. Once assembled, it provides a functional platform with key mechanical features:
- Four-wheel Drive: The chassis is equipped with a 4WD system, distributing power to all wheels for enhanced traction.
- Suspension System: Independent suspension with shock absorbers allows the chassis to navigate uneven terrain and absorb impacts, providing a smoother ride for any attached superstructure.
- Differential: The integrated differential helps in smooth cornering by allowing wheels to rotate at different speeds.
- Steering Axle: The front axle features a steering mechanism, enabling directional control when connected to a suitable steering input (e.g., a motor or manual control).
This chassis is intended to be integrated into a larger building block model. You will need to design and build the body, power source (if motorized), and control systems to complete a functional vehicle.
Maintenance
To ensure the longevity and optimal performance of your building block chassis, follow these simple maintenance guidelines:
- Cleaning: Dust can accumulate in the moving parts. Use a soft, dry brush or a slightly damp cloth to gently clean the blocks. Avoid harsh chemicals or abrasive materials.
- Storage: Store the chassis and any unused blocks in a cool, dry place away from direct sunlight and extreme temperatures. This prevents material degradation and color fading.
- Check Connections: Periodically inspect all connections, especially those in the suspension, steering, and differential. Re-press any loose pins or beams to maintain structural integrity.
- Lubrication (Optional): For very smooth operation of gears in the differential, a tiny amount of plastic-safe lubricant can be applied, though it's generally not required for building block systems.
Troubleshooting
If you encounter any issues during or after assembly, consider the following troubleshooting steps:
- Missing Parts: Double-check the packaging and all sorted piles. If parts are genuinely missing, contact the seller for assistance.
- Stiff or Non-functional Steering/Suspension:
- Review the assembly steps for the specific mechanism. A misplaced pin or beam can cause binding.
- Ensure no parts are rubbing against each other unnecessarily.
- Check that shock absorbers are correctly installed and not compressed too tightly.
- Wheels Not Turning Smoothly:
- Verify that the axles are correctly seated and not bent.
- Ensure the wheels are not rubbing against the chassis frame or suspension components.
- Check the differential gears for proper meshing and any obstructions.
- Chassis Instability:
- Re-examine all structural connections. Loose pins or beams can lead to a wobbly chassis.
- Ensure the chassis is built on a flat surface to avoid warping during assembly.
Specifications
| Feature | Detail |
|---|---|
| Brand Name | wishiot |
| Model Number | D220 |
| Material | Plastic (ABS) |
| Block Size | Small building block (Compatible with Lego) |
| Gender | Unisex |
| Recommended Age | 14+ years |
| Certification | CE |
| Is Electric | No Battery (Non-electric kit) |
| High-concerned chemical | None |
| Origin | Mainland China |
| Package Dimensions (L x W x H) | 19 cm x 16 cm x 11 cm |
| Package Weight | 0.348 kg |
| Wheel Dimensions | 75.1 mm (Diameter) x 28 mm (Width) |
